لجنة التنسيق للدستور الغذائي في آسيا - المنسق الإقليمي اليابان

تأسست لجنة التنسيق لهيئة الدستور الغذائي في آسيا في الاجتماع الحادي عشر لهيئة الدستور الغذائي الذي عقد في روما، إيطاليا، في تموز/ يوليو 1976. وتم عقد اجتماعها الأول في نيودلهي (الهند) في كانون الثاني/ يناير 1977.

تهدف اليابان، بصفتها المنسق الإقليمي لآسيا، إلى تحقيق الأهداف التالية مع الحفاظ على القيم الأساسية للدستور الغذائي، أي الشمولية والتعاون وبناء الإجماع والشفافية

  • تعزيز التعاون والتنسيق داخل المنطقة من خلال تسهيل تبادل الآراء، حتى يتسنى للأعضاء الآسيويين أن يكونوا على دراية جيدة ويشاركوا بشكل فعال في اللجنة وهيئاتها الفرعية؛ و
  • تشجيع المناقشات المفتوحة والبناءة في لجنة التنسيق الإقليمية لتحديد القضايا الحالية والناشئة والحرجة المتعلقة بحماية صحة المستهلك وضمان الممارسات العادلة في تجارة الأغذية داخل المنطقة، ومعالجة هذه القضايا في الوقت المناسب.

The "Action to support implementation of Codex AMR Texts" (ACT) project is a FAO initiative funded by the Republic of Korea, to tackle foodborne antimicrobial resistance (AMR) by applying Codex AMR texts. The ACT project, which began in 2021 and currently runs until June 2026, is active in six countries across Asia and Latin America: Cambodia, Mongolia, Nepal, Pakistan, Bolivia, and Colombia.
